Manage vSwitches

A vSwitch provides software-based switching between VMs, hosts, and the external network.

UIS provides standard and accelerated vSwitches. A standard vSwitch uses a NIC that does not have acceleration functions. Accelerated vSwitches include DPDK-accelerated vSwitches (created on DPDK-enabled hosts) and smart NIC-accelerated vSwitches.

Add a vSwitch

  1. On the top navigation bar, click Networks, and then select vSwitches from the navigation pane.

  1. Select a cluster from the Cluster list in the upper right corner of the page if multiple clusters exist in the system.

  1. Click Add.

  1. Set the parameters as described in "Parameters."

  1. Click Finish.
